LAB 2.4 Adding fluentd to basic.yaml failing to start
Good day,
I am running my cp and worker nodes as VMs via Parallels Desktop on my MacBook Pro M1. After making some tweaks to the setup scripts I have my cp and worker nodes running on the Ubuntu 20.04 arm64 VMs. I've been able to expose nginx pod to my host OS.
Now I've added the fdlogger container to my basic.yaml pod, but it is failing to start. I can only get 1/2 containers running in the pod, with kubectl get pod reporting:
NAME READY STATUS RESTARTS AGE basicpod 1/2 CrashLoopBackOff 1 (4s ago) 6s

Hi @chrispokorni,
I was able to resolve my issue. It seems that
nginxhas put together a 'multi-platform' image, butfluentdstill has multiple architecture specific images. I appended the tagedge-debian-arm64to the image declaration and then restarted and it worked. I'm not sure if that is the tag I ultimately want, but for now that should be fine.I had tried the
edge-debian-armhfwithout success earlier, but missed the 'arm64' version until now.I think the default behavior, e.g., when an image is specified without a tag, the pod will pull the image tagged
latest. If this is indeed true, then I'm pulling a 4 year old image for amd64.Thanks for your help.

Hi @ashfaqahmed, @mkevinmchugh, @zite,
It seem that on Docker Hub the Fluentd image repositories have been reorganized following the release of fluentd v1.
Please update basic.yaml with
image: fluentdinstead. It runs fluentd v0, the version tested in this lab exercise and in later lab exercise 5.3. It seems it is no longer maintained, however, theimage: fluent/fluentd:edge-debianrunning fluentd v1 may not work in later lab exercise 5.3.Regards,
